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1882017 4572877598 547 63677
42090993992 929539371 63
42090993992 929539371 63
6658284 6558 74
All about undefined
Interested in learning more?
42090993992 929539371 63
6658284 6558 74
See more
105643640 3536788
2172068 8130786 2977606101 55 54346
See more
48837874368 16 6999
04 15925815252 53951278
See more